Vietnam automotive market sees rise in affordable electric vehicles

The automotive market in Vietnam is seeing a shift in consumer choices and affordability, particularly with the rise of small electric vehicles. Families with budgets around 500 million VND are increasingly debating the merits of electric versus gasoline-powered cars. While some consumers prefer electric vehicles to minimize daily fuel costs and long-term maintenance expenses, others prioritize the convenience and familiarity of gasoline engines.

For buyers with lower budgets, specifically under 300 million VND, the availability of new electric minicars has changed the market landscape. Previously, this price range necessitated purchasing used vehicles, but new models like the VinFast VF 2 and the Bestune Xiaoma 222 now offer entry-level options for daily commuting. The VinFast VF 2, for instance, is positioned as one of the most affordable new cars, featuring a compact design suitable for urban driving.
